Different Sorts Of Laser Procedures
When taking into consideration laser vision adjustment procedures, you'll discover various kinds readily available to resolve various vision problems. The most common kinds of laser treatments consist of LASIK, PRK, and SMILE.
LASIK (Laser-Assisted sitting Keratomileusis) is a popular treatment where a slim flap is developed on the cornea using either a microkeratome blade or a femtosecond laser. The cornea is then improved utilizing an excimer laser to correct n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) entails getting rid of the outer layer of the cornea, called the epithelium, prior to improving the cornea with an excimer laser. This procedure appropriates for patients with slim corneas or certain corneal abnormalities.
SMILE (Small Laceration Lenticule Extraction) is a newer procedure where a small item of tissue is gotten rid of from within the cornea to reshape its curvature, dealing with vision. SMILE provides a minimally invasive technique with a shorter healing time contrasted to LASIK and PRK.
Each treatment has its own advantages and factors to consider, so it's vital to talk to an eye treatment specialist to figure out the most appropriate option for your specific vision demands.

Prospective Threats and Considerations
Taking into consideration possible risks and essential elements prior to undertaking laser vision improvement is essential for making an educated decision concerning the treatment. While Average Price For Laser Eye Surgery has a high success price, it's crucial to be knowledgeable about the possible dangers entailed.
One danger is the possibility of experiencing dry eyes complying with the procedure, which can be managed with lubricating eye drops. One more consideration is the chance of establishing glow, halos, or dual vision, particularly in the evening, which may improve over time as the eyes recover.
In unusual instances, problems such as infection, under or overcorrection, or corneal ectasia can take place, emphasizing the relevance of picking a skilled and seasoned specialist. In addition, variables like age, prescription security, and total eye wellness can influence the success of the procedure.
